Dunham Park is a park in Colorado, at a recorded 1,586 m. Mount Tom stands 2,969 m to the west, 21 miles off. The nearest named place is Swansea Park, a park 0.5 miles away. Lariat Loop Scenic and Historic Byway passes 13 miles off.
